Address

ecash:qzzqve5ht0q63wyftl9kjmlwugutpzm9zupmp4zs06Copy

Total Received

38670186.56 XEC

Total Sent

0 XEC

№ Transactions

3

Final Balance

38670186.56 XEC

Transactions
Filter